Cosmetic Dentistry

Tooth Whitening

We offer both in office and take home tooth whitening procedures. The in office treatment is a great way to brighten your smile in a short time. It requires about 45 minutes of prep time and actual bleaching time under a light of up to an hour. The at home method uses trays and gel. Used once a day, you will have a whiter smile in about 3 weeks to 4 weeks. It is also possible to bleach teeth that have darkened due to a previous root canal by internal bleaching.

Porcelain Veneers

Veneers are thin but durable porcelain layers placed on your front teeth. These can improve your smile dramatically. This can correct color variances as well as tooth misalignment.

Root Canal Therapy

This is a treatment to save a tooth. While many people fear root canals, with modern techniques patients are able to receive treatment comfortably. We also offer Nitrous Oxide and Oxygen analgesia (laughing gas).

Crowns and Onlays.

When a tooth has too much loss of tooth structure, it may be necessary to do a crown or onlay rather than a filling. These can be aesthetically pleasing as well as functional.

Implants

Dental implants are an advanced and natural tooth replacement system. Most patients who are missing one or more teeth are now good candidates for dental implants. We work closely with the oral surgeon or periodontist who places the implant and then we construct the final replacement crown or bridge.

Nitrous Oxide

We offer nitrous oxide (laughing gas) which helps to reduce anxiety during dental treatment. Oxygen is used at the end of the appointment so you are able to drive home afterward. We can also offer anti-anxiety medication if needed.

Temporomandibular Joint Disorder

The TMJ is a joint near the ear that allows your mouth to open and close. It can develop a chronic degenerative disease that often takes years to develop and sometimes can happen as a result of an accident.

Chronic headaches, especially when awakening, neck aches, earaches, shoulder and back pain can all be symptoms of TMJ disorder. Most cases can be treated with a nightguard which can give dramatic results and pain relief.
